49er RB Frank Gore Breaks Hand In Practice

Frank Gore, the San Francisco 49ers Pro Bowl running back, broke a bone in his right hand Monday during the first padded practice of training camp and might not play in the preseason.

Sounds like Gore will be back soon practicing in a cast. He is already projected to miss the first preseason game and may miss all preseason action as a result of this injury
